(Washington, DC) — Sonia Sotomayor has been sworn in as the 111th justice of the U.S. Supreme Court. In an historic event in the nation’s capital on Saturday, Sotomayor became the first Hispanic and only the third woman to ever serve on the nation’s highest court. VIA CNN: The Senate confirmed Judge Sonia Sotomayor’s Supreme Court nomination Thursday by a 68 to 31 vote, making her the first Hispanic on the high court. Sotomayor’s confirmation also makes the 55-year-old federal appeals court judge the 111th person to sit on the Supreme Court, and the third woman justice. The confirmation was read […]

(Washington, DC) — The Senate Judiciary Committee has approved the nomination of Sonia Sotomayor  to the U.S. Supreme Court. Her nomination now goes to the full Senate. The vote in the committee was 13 in favor and six opposed. Sotomayor’s nomination was hardly in doubt, as President Obama’s nomination coincided with a Democratic majority in […]

VIA CNN.COM: U.S. Supreme Court nominee Sonia Sotomayor said before the judiciary committee that her controversial statement that a “wise Latina” could reach a better decision than a white man was a poorly expressed but valid point about the value of differing perspectives in applying the law.
